Let me tell u some tips for driving to get the maximum from ur bike ?




  1. Run ur bike at a slow and steady speed (between 40-50). I have seen the fast riders, they driving fast, but breaking and gear changing gives them less average from their bikes. And we know the story ?SLOW AND STEADY WINS THE RACE?. There is not much difference in time when we run fast in city areas.




  2. Don?t race ur engine in idle condition or halt on Red Lights.




  3. Don?t run ur bike at once when u kick start after 2-3 hrs., wait for 2-3 mins, so that oil flows in all parts.




  4. Check the chain tension after every month, depends on ur driving path, if u driving more than 50k.m in a day, then check the chain adjustment after every week.




  5. Replace the Engine oil after every 2000 k.m.

Definitely the bike is commendably strong with double downtube chassis and?.. Hey wait!! To be honest there is not much difference between its older brother, Splendor. So as in Splendor, the suspension is really great. But the riding comfort maybe described as good, not excellent.


In my opinion, and in many others too, there is not much difference between the Splendor and Passion. The entire engine block of Splendor has been lifted out and plonked into this bike. So the pickup is really the same. A 99 cc engine can only trigger your passion for a sedate ride and not for that needed punch. I felt the vehicle is a bit too heavy and this really decreases the riding comfort. To an extent, I would prefer my splendor to this on this count.
